Now for stage 21Drool Love Drool where parts start being connected upDrool .

First off we get the headlamp bar and we fix the headlight from the last stage to it and then add a bracket to the rear of the front boot assembly.

Next we get the right headlight assembly and test the lights work then add both of the lens to it. this assembly is then added to the headlight bar to make the pair.

The first front indicator lamp is next again its tested to see if the light works and then stored until needed.

Now its time to join the rear body panels to the roofDrool Drool Love Drool. I found that placing the parts on a towel to stop any damage was a help here. Its a simple enough job to join the parts and then add the engine cover to the assembly, just make sure the hinges are correctly located on there pins before tightening the screws. You can open the engine cover and use the prop bar to keep it open.

The last few pictures show the rear made up section placed onto the lower body to give an idea of what she looks like.

Pack 22

We start off with parts and the last front indicator lamp then we start adding the pedals and prepare the rear boot and rear window. More additions to the cockpit and chassis then the cockpit is screwed to the chassis. Next its adding the front console and steering wheel, make sure the flange on the steering column goes on the outside of the cockpit and not inside or it wont fit.

Next we add the rear view mirror to the windscreen and then join the cockpit assembly to the rear body assembly making a complete unit.

Lastly in this pack we prepare the 1st door card and side mirror assemblys.

Pack 23. we start off with the left door add the locks, hinge, mirror and side glass before adding the door card prepared in the last pack. next we prepare the second door card and add hinges to the bonnet. Next we add the indicator lamps to the front fender along with the rear front lamp housings. Lastly we add the headlamps to the fender assembly and fix the rear boot area to the rear chassis assembly.

Pack 24.First we assemble the right door just like the left door. Then we start to assemble the body assemblys firstly we add the bonnet bracket to the front boot area along with its bonnet stay. This unit is then screwed to the front fender assembly which traps the headlight actuation arm in position aswell. The doors are now added to the front fender assembly.

Next comes the tricky part where we join the front and rear assemblys together place the parts on a thick towel to prevent marks and take your time to get it all lined up properly. Once its all correctly lined up use 4 screws to join the whole lot up into one assembly. Dont forget to place the door struts into each door either. Lastly for this section we add the windscreen wiper and front bonnet.

Again lay out a thick towel then place the upper and lower assemblys next to each other. Following the instructions attach all the wires to the circuit board. Then we join the body assemblys together, again take your time and dont forget to place the steering peg into its slot. Once its all lined up screw it together.

Next add the rear undergrill and licence plate along with all the wheels. Place the two sills in position and then add the four wheel surrounds to the car. lastly screw the rear wing in place and add the screw to fix the rear boot stay.

It was now that I used some Tamiya car wax on the car and finally removed the films on the lights and windows.

This ends my Lambo build but I must say its a beast worth waiting for and looks the part, its a great build and I would recommend it to anyone.
